What is Agnosticism? A Short Explanation - Learn Religions
WebAgnostics claim either that it is not possible to have absolute or certain knowledge of God or gods; or, alternatively, that while individual certainty may be possible, they personally have no knowledge of a supreme being. Atheists have a position that either affirms the nonexistence of gods or rejects theism. WebThe definition of an atheist is anyone that disbelieves or lacks (doesn't have) belief in a god.
